Blind leading the blind
Presently, I am running Windows XP SP3 and my nephew is running Mac OSX (with which I have little experience). Undaunted, I began sending my young apprentice instructions via IM. After a couple minutes of research I decided to have him try MacTheRipper for the decryption. After a quick download and install, this worked immediately. From there, I had him try HandBrake to convert the decrypted video to m4p format. After we kicked that process off, we decided it was getting pretty late and he agreed to let me know how it went in the morning. I'm sure there are a hundred ways to get this conversion process done, but there was something rewarding about helping a youngster...because if I can bring an adolescent boy, and his digital media closer together, then I feel I've done my part.
